- Q: What is CMC Powder and how is it used in baking? A: CMC Powder, also known as Carboxymethyl Cellulose, is a versatile ingredient used in baking and cake decorating. It can be used in place of Gum Tragacanth to create gumpaste, which is ideal for making intricate decorations. Add 1-2 teaspoons of CMC Powder to 1 pound of fondant to achieve a smoother texture and enhance the fondant's workability.
- Q: Can CMC Powder help with high humidity conditions when baking? A: Yes, CMC Powder is particularly useful in high humidity conditions. When the air is humid, you may need to increase the amount of CMC Powder you use to maintain the desired consistency of your fondant or gumpaste. This helps prevent melting and ensures your decorations hold their shape.

- Q: Is CMC Powder safe to use for edible decorations? A: Yes, CMC Powder is safe for use in edible decorations. It acts as an edible glue, allowing you to attach fondant decorations and pearls seamlessly to cakes. Always ensure the product is food-grade and follow usage instructions for the best results.
- Q: How long does it take for gumpaste made with CMC Powder to dry? A: Gumpaste made with CMC Powder typically dries within a few hours, depending on the thickness of your decorations and the humidity levels. For best results, allow your gumpaste creations to dry overnight to ensure they are fully set before handling.
